    Summary of reviews

    The overall impression of Oak Harbor Healthcare is strongly mixed: many families and residents describe high-quality clinical rehabilitation and compassionate caregiving, while other accounts raise serious operational concerns that prospective families should evaluate carefully.

    Care and clinical services receive frequent praise. Physical and occupational therapy are repeatedly highlighted as effective and hands‑on, with several families crediting the therapy team for successful returns home and restored mobility. The facility appears well-equipped for short‑term rehabilitation, including seven‑day therapy availability and coordinated discharge planning. Nursing staff are often described as kind and attentive, and interdisciplinary and memory‑care teams are noted for a family‑centered approach. Housekeeping and laundry are commended in numerous accounts, and hospice and end‑of‑life support were also described positively in several cases.

    At the same time, reviewers describe operational inconsistencies that recur across different areas of the facility. Staffing variability and apparent turnover contribute to delays in responding to resident calls and assisting with personal care; these delays are linked in some accounts to clinical complications and transfers to higher levels of care. Medication administration practices and timeliness show variability between shifts. Several reviewers also raised sanitation and odor concerns in particular units or common areas and described uneven housekeeping performance across rooms and floors. There are also noted gaps in clinical‑incident documentation and family communication following adverse events, and some families reported difficulties coordinating with hospitals or obtaining timely updates.

    The staff and culture present a mixed picture. Many reviews emphasize a warm, family‑like atmosphere, committed individual caregivers, and effective leadership and admissions coordination. Others describe stressed or rude frontline staff, instances of gossip, and uneven professionalism between shifts. Facility condition comments are similarly divided: parts of the building are described as clean, modern, and well maintained, while other areas were described as older, in need of updates, or subject to maintenance variability. Dining impressions range from enjoyable meals and adequate nutrition to occasional critiques of meal quality and service continuity. Activities programming and outings are a consistent strength, with active schedules, outings, and social opportunities noted.

    Notable patterns for anyone considering Oak Harbor Healthcare: therapy and rehabilitation services are a clear strength and produce measurable recoveries for many residents; interpersonal caregiving quality can be excellent but appears to vary by shift and unit; operational issues such as staffing levels, response times, incident documentation, and sanitation standards merit targeted questions during a tour. There are also isolated but serious allegations — including claims about documentation and review manipulation — that suggest asking about recent quality audits, staffing ratios, incident‑reporting processes, and any corrective actions taken by management. Prospective residents and families should visit during different shifts, observe mealtime and evening routines, meet therapy and nursing leaders, review staffing ratios, and request information on recent quality metrics before making a placement decision.

    About Oak Harbor Healthcare

    Oak Harbor Healthcare, formerly called Mount Pleasant Manor, sits in Mt. Pleasant, South Carolina, and gives seniors several types of living and care options all in one place, starting with independent living for those who want a maintenance-free lifestyle with resort-style amenities and social events, then having assisted living for folks who need help with daily activities, medication management, meals, and personal care, and then moving up to skilled nursing care and memory care for folks with more complex needs, like round-the-clock medical help, wound care, and therapy after illness or surgery, plus secure memory care for those with Alzheimer's or dementia, which has special programs and activities meant to boost memory and keep people active and safe all day and night. The community provides suites and semi-private rooms, each with private bathrooms, cable, Wi-Fi, telephone service, and even kitchenettes, so people can feel right at home, and they've got outdoor spaces, a garden, a fitness room, a beauty salon, a small library, a computer center, and a dining room where they serve restaurant-style meals and handle special diets including diabetes. The staff run activities every day, with both community-led and resident-led options, and they have a monthly calendar to keep everyone involved and social. Transportation services, both for medical and personal reasons, are available, and the site runs a concierge and move-in service to help residents settle in. There's a BeWell@Home Continuing Care Program and the 55+ Restore at Carolina Park apartments for people wanting independent living, plus a mental wellness program and respite care for family caregivers. Seniors with medical needs after surgery or illness can get complex care, rehab, and therapies like physical, occupational, and speech help on-site, with long-term care offered, too, along with plenty of support for bathing, dressing, transfers, and taking medicine. The community focuses on individual care, comfort, and help that lets people keep their independence as long as possible, with families and healthcare teams involved in planning. Nursing staff are on the clock up to 16 hours a day, and there's a 24-hour call system for emergencies, all aimed at making life safer and easier for every resident.
